Video by Alan Sondheim of Mark Esper's Flying sculpture "Its In the Air".
The large squirrel cage blower creates a powerful stream of air that holds the orb aloft. The orb is stabilized by the Bernoulli effect.
Small wings and vanes help it to fly higher and to spin. As it spins, sensors on the orb are triggered by an external infra-red lamp. This causes twelve blue lamps to fire so that there appears to be a light spinning inside the orb in the opposite direction of the spinning of the orb and at the same speed.
The orb is twenty inches in diameter.
